Case No. 9 has concluded with Sehar’s (Saba Qamar) victory and Kamran (Faysal Qureshi) behind bars for 25 years. The strength displayed by women in the drama serial becomes the central point. Manisha (Naveen Waqar) and Beenish (Amina Sheikh) became Sehar’s backbone, with Kiran (Rushna Khan) deciding to side with the truth over her marriage, thereby proving female unity.

The drama serial shows that “no means no” and that it must be respected in all circumstances. The drama serial dived into reality, as Shahzaib Khanzada displayed real-life statistics regarding gender-based violence. He pushed on the fact that many rape cases are not reported due to victim blaming. He further added that rape is a heinous crime and a woman must be supported when she reports it. He also stated that, regardless of Pakistan having courts and law, the cases of gender based violence are in a prolonged backlog.

With Sehar walking out of the court successful, praise poured out on social media, as people appreciated the effort put into making a drama serial on such a sensitive topic. Case No.9 helped people understand the social, domestic and legal aspects of a rape case and marked itself as the only drama serial doing so.
